1. The Importance of Heart Health and Finding the Right Cardiologist
Heart health is critical to overall well-being, and finding an experienced cardiologist is the first step toward ensuring your heart remains in top condition. Cardiologists specialize in diagnosing and treating heart conditions, and their expertise is crucial for managing issues ranging from high blood pressure to complex cardiovascular diseases. With heart disease being one of the leading causes of death globally, having the right care and a trusted cardiologist can make all the difference in preventing and treating heart-related problems.

2. Key Qualities to Look for in an Experienced Cardiologist
When seeking the best cardiologist for heart health, it’s important to evaluate the qualities that set top professionals apart. Here are some key attributes to consider:
- Board Certification: Ensure your cardiologist is board-certified, which guarantees that they have completed the necessary training and passed the required exams in cardiology.
- Experience and Specialization: Look for a cardiologist who specializes in your specific area of concern, whether it's general cardiology, heart failure, or interventional cardiology.
- Effective Communication: A good cardiologist should be able to explain complex medical terms in an understandable way and be patient when answering your questions.
- Reputation: Online reviews, recommendations from other healthcare professionals, and patient testimonials can provide insight into a cardiologist’s reputation and care approach.
3. Where to Find Experienced Cardiologists for Heart Health
Finding an experienced cardiologist may seem daunting, but there are several ways to begin your search. Here are some helpful places to look:
- Referrals: Asking your primary care doctor for recommendations is one of the best ways to find an experienced cardiologist. Your doctor is familiar with your health history and can suggest a cardiologist suited to your needs.
- Online Directories: Many health insurance companies offer online directories where you can search for cardiologists within your network.
- Medical Institutions and Hospitals: Reputable hospitals often have cardiology departments staffed with experienced and highly qualified cardiologists.
- Support Groups and Forums: Online communities focused on heart health often share recommendations for trusted cardiologists based on personal experiences.
4. Questions to Ask Before Choosing a Cardiologist
Before committing to a cardiologist, it’s essential to ask the right questions to ensure they meet your needs. Some key questions to consider include:
- What is your experience in treating my specific heart condition?
- What treatments and procedures do you recommend for my situation?
- How do you stay up-to-date with the latest advancements in cardiology?
- Do you offer a collaborative care approach with other healthcare providers?
Asking these questions can help you assess the cardiologist’s expertise and compatibility with your healthcare goals.
